- First marinate the mutton with turmeric, salt, mustard oil for 1 hour.
- Heat a pressure cooker add mustard oil, then add bay leaf,green cardamom, black cardamom, cloves, black pepper, cinnamon & sliced onion, fry it til it is golden brown.
- Then Add Ginger and Garlic paste and cook the masala until the raw smell goes out.
- Then Add turmeric powder, Kashmiri red chilli powder, cook it for a second.
- Next add Cumin powder,Coriander powder, garam masala,meat masala cook it for sometimes
- Once you see oil is getting separated form the masala then add mutton to the cooker. Add salt to taste.Give it a good mix so that the mutton is well coated with the masala.
- Cover it cook it for next 20 minutes. Give it a occasional stir in between to avoid the masala sticking to the bottom of the cooker.
- Next, add the potatoes to the cooker. Mix it well.
- Add warm water as per your preference of the thickness of the gravy. Give it a good mix.
- Cover the lid and pressure cook it. It takes around 2 whistle but you are the best judge of your cooker so cook it accordingly.
- Once it is cooked, allow it to rest for some time, so that the steam can escape.
- Open the lid of the cooker and Mix it well and serve it. Odia style mutton curry is ready to be served now.
